CSS1
Download as PDF
Intro to Computer Science & Programming Fundamentals
Meta-Major
STEM
Credits
4
Allow Pass/No Pass
Yes
Lecture Hours
54
Lab Hours
54
Transfer Status
UC and CSU
C-ID
COMP 112; ITIS 130
Course Description
Introduces the fundamental concepts of procedural programming. Topics include data types, control structures, functions, arrays, files, and the mechanics of running, testing, and debugging a program. Hands-on experiences with a full range of computer science topics demonstrate practical use of computers and the scope and substance of the computer science discipline. Appropriate for liberal arts majors and students preparing for CSS programs. (The first course in a three-course programming sequence.) course in a three-course programming sequence.)